Mainly containing organic constituents

Chemical or allied industry waste mainly containing organic constituents

DGFT CLEARANCE

HSN 3825 61 00 (waste mainly containing organic constituents) is subject to the ITC (HS) Restricted-import policy administered by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T), with import conditional on compliance with Para 8(b) of the General Notes regarding import policy and Rules 12 and 13 of the Hazardous Waste (Management and Transboundary Movement) Rules, 2016. A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ate (document code 856001) is mandatory and must be uploaded in e-Sanchit before out-of-charge at the bill of entry.

Compliance steps
  1. 1
    Confirm the import satisfies the Restricted-import policy under Para 8(b) of the General Notes of the ITC (HS) Import Policy before placing the purchase order. Consignments of organic-constituent waste not meeting Para 8(b) conditions are subject to detention and re-export at the importer's cost.
    ITC (HS) Import Policy General Note Para 8(b)
  2. 2
    Obtain a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ate and upload it in e-Sanchit under document code 856001 before the bill of entry is filed. The customs proper officer must verify this upload and will not grant out-of-charge until the document is confirmed in e-Sanchit.
    Document code 856001 · ITC (HS) Restricted import policy, Chapter 38
  3. 3
    Ensure full compliance with Rules 12 and 13 of the Hazardous Waste (Management and Transboundary Movement) Rules, 2016, which govern transboundary movement and domestic handling of hazardous waste. Non-compliance constitutes a breach of the Rules and may attract criminal liability under the Environment (Protection) Act, 1986.
    Rules 12 and 13 of the Hazardous Waste (Management and Transboundary Movement) Rules, 2016
A word of counsel

The most common error on this tariff line is treating the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ate as the only clearance requirement and overlooking the separate obligations under Rules 12 and 13 of the Hazardous Waste (Management and Transboundary Movement) Rules, 2016. These rules impose transboundary movement controls that must be satisfied before shipment departs the origin country; a consignment that arrives without the requisite transboundary documentation is liable to seizure and compulsory re-export, not merely administrative correction.

Frequently asked
Does HSN 3825 61 00 require BIS certification?
No, residual chemical-industry waste mainly containing organic constituents is not within the BIS Quality Control Order regime. Import is governed by the Restricted-import policy of the ITC (HS) administered by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ade, subject to Para 8(b) of the General Notes and the Hazardous Waste (Management and Transboundary Movement) Rules, 2016.
Is the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ate upload in e-Sanchit mandatory at the bill of entry stage?
Yes. Document code 856001 must be uploaded in e-Sanchit before customs out-of-charge; the proper officer will not release the consignment until the upload is verified.
What happens if the transboundary movement documentation under Rules 12 and 13 of the Hazardous Waste Rules is incomplete at the time of import?
A consignment without compliant transboundary movement documentation is liable to detention, compulsory re-export, and potential criminal liability under the Environment (Protection) Act, 1986 — administrative correction at the port is not a recognised remedy for this class of non-compliance.
